The best plumping lip glosses do exactly what you think: provide a shiny color payoff with the appearance of fuller lips. Like the cherry on top of an ice cream sundae, plumping glosses are a finishing touch on your overall makeup look, whether worn alone or layered over your favorite lip liner for an all-around juicy pout. These formulas go beyond your standard lip gloss for surface-level shine; they rely on hydrating ingredients, light-reflecting particles, and subtle plumping agents like hyaluronic acid, pepper extract, or peptides to enhance your lips’ natural shape.

According to celebrity makeup artist Ash K. Holm, whose makeup brushes have graced the faces of Ariana Grande and Megan Fox, plumping glosses are perfect for a temporary makeup enhancement to add some oomph to your beauty look. They might not replace filler or Botox, but you don’t (always) have to experience needles or uncomfortable stinging to add a bit of volume; more mild formulas opt for a minty cooling sensation to increase blood flow to your lips temporarily. “Some formulas even include active ingredients that stimulate collagen production over time, offering a more long-lasting result,” Holm previously told Vogue.

Everything You Need to Know

What’s the difference between a plumping lip gloss and a lip plumper?

Plumping lip glosses differ from standard lip plumpers in more than just ingredients. The key difference? Immediate gratification. “Plumping lip glosses are usually shorter term in terms of the effect you get,” Spickard says. “Typically plumping glosses include ingredients like peppermint or capsicum (a.k.a. pepper) to plump the lips upon contact. Standard lip plumpers work more like treatments that increase lip volume over time with peptides, collagen, and hyaluronic acid.”

Do plumping lip glosses really work?

The pros concur that plumping lip glosses do work, but users should have realistic expectations. “Lip-plumping glosses are great for adding instant volume, shine, and hydration, but they’re not a substitute for more permanent treatments like fillers,” says Holm. While your lips won’t maintain a fuller appearance long-term, plumping lip glosses are great for enhancing a makeup look.

The tingling effects of the glosses, because of the aforementioned ingredients, irritate the more sensitive skin on the lips, increasing blood flow and causing slight swelling and a natural flush to the lips. Other ingredients like hyaluronic acid increase hydration in the lips, adds Spickard.

How to apply a plumping lip gloss

Spickard suggests two methods for applying the best plumping lip glosses. “You can apply a plumping lip gloss as a pretreatment to plump lips before any other lip products,” he explains. In this case, you would wipe off the gloss before going in with liner or lipstick, though you can reapply a gloss swipe as a finishing touch for added shine.
